[Bug 133468] [gutsy] only 3/4 of the screen is displayed properly, Dell Latitude D600
Public bug reported: Binary package hint: compiz Installed Gutsy Tribe 4 on my Dell Latitude D600 laptop. The live CD seemed to be OK, X settings were normal. After the first start the laptop was unusable, because compiz was turned on and rendered only 3/4 of the screen. The gnome panel controls were not visible, so it was unusable. I suspect that the video card (ATI Mobility Radeon 9000) hasn't got enough RAM to paint all of the screen when desktop effects are used. If I reduce the color depth to 16 bit compiz can be enabled (tried that with feisty). [Bug 54776] Re: [Edgy] font hinting does not work with libfreetype6 v. 2.2.1
When I use subpixel smoothing and full hinting, the menu fonts get better, but text inside renders very strange. In the screenshot, you see that the word text in OOo renders very bad - parts of the letter t are not shown and e and x are positioned too far away.
